Dintero is a fintech startup delivering payment, checkout, CRM, and loyalty solutions. The startup's checkout solution offers popular payment methods like Vipps, Swish, invoice, financing, and card payments. It has built its solution for split payment, so that the payments can be split regardless of the payment method. Dintero's aim isfor an online store to be able to choose exactly the payment methods the store itself wants. | $187K / Seed / Dec 14, 2020 | |

Capcito is a provider of working capital to SMEs. Products are invoice discounting, factoring and business loans, all offered with a click of a button. Smoothly integrated with cloud accounting applications and banks. A proprietary lending platform and scoring engine is continuously being developed to improve accuracy on credit assessment andprovide a more lean and relevant solution to SMEs in need of financing for further growth. Capcito strives to empower businesses to grow. | $7.7M / Sep 04, 2019 | |

What does Schibsted Growth invest in?
Schibsted Growth invests primarily in Internet, Financial Services and E-Commerce startups, most often at Funding Round and Seed stage. Most of the 51 investments tracked by Shizune back companies in Sweden. The Investment Focus section breaks down every industry, stage and country in the portfolio.
What is Schibsted Growth's check size?
Schibsted Growth typically joins rounds of $93k–$7.1M at Seed and $1.1M–$8.4M at Series A. These ranges are 10th–90th percentile round sizes calculated from confirmed public funding rounds, so they are a realistic guide to the rounds Schibsted Growth participates in.
